What is the current Odfjell (PK) share price?
The current share price of Odfjell (PK) is $ 9.38
How many Odfjell (PK) shares are in issue?
Odfjell (PK) has 19,256,222 shares in issue
What is the market cap of Odfjell (PK)?
The market capitalisation of Odfjell (PK) is USD 180.62M
What is the 1 year trading range for Odfjell (PK) share price?
Odfjell (PK) has traded in the range of $ 6.5945 to $ 9.38 during the past year
What is the PE ratio of Odfjell (PK)?
The price to earnings ratio of Odfjell (PK) is 2.65
What is the cash to sales ratio of Odfjell (PK)?
The cash to sales ratio of Odfjell (PK) is 0.45
What is the reporting currency for Odfjell (PK)?
Odfjell (PK) reports financial results in USD
What is the latest annual turnover for Odfjell (PK)?
The latest annual turnover of Odfjell (PK) is USD 1.19B
What is the latest annual profit for Odfjell (PK)?
The latest annual profit of Odfjell (PK) is USD 203.3M
What is the registered address of Odfjell (PK)?
The registered address for Odfjell (PK) is CONRAD MOHRS VEG 29, P.O.BOX 6101, POSTTERMINALEN, BERGEN, 5892
What is the Odfjell (PK) website address?
The website address for Odfjell (PK) is www.odfjell.com
Which industry sector does Odfjell (PK) operate in?
Odfjell (PK) operates in the SEA TRANSPORT DIV'E sector